Description

Sedum Heptose is a specialized carbohydrate compound identified by CAS No. 25545-06-6. This high-purity chemical is valued for its role as a key intermediate and reference standard in advanced biochemical research and synthesis. It is primarily utilized by research institutions and manufacturers in the pharmaceutical, nutraceutical, and fine chemical industries for developing novel therapeutic agents and complex molecular studies.

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ed after use to prevent degradation from atmospheric humidity.
